allow |
to say that someone may do something; let; permit. |
angel |
a spiritual being who acts as a servant or messenger of God. Angels are often represented as human figures with wings and a halo. |
attic |
the space in a house that is under the roof and over the ceiling of the top floor. People often store things in the attic. |
buddy |
(informal) friend. |
collect |
to gather together. |
cute |
attractive or pleasing. |
deal |
to handle or give your attention to. |
enough |
as much or as many as needed or required. |
hope |
a feeling or chance that something that you want to happen will happen. |
nowhere |
not anywhere; in no place. |
order |
a direction or command. |
punishment |
a way of causing someone to suffer or experience something bad for having done something wrong. |
soil1 |
the top layer of the earth's surface; dirt. |
stare |
to look straight at something with your eyes open wide and not moving. |
thunder |
the loud noise you sometimes hear during a violent rain storm. |
